> I can't find the dependencies for installing firefox.i386. Missing > dependencies are libgnomeui and libbonoboui. I serched them by yum and > web, but nothing (well, actually i found them in the web, but just lead > me to broken lynks, or other distributions). > I use kde in my CentOS 4, is that the problem? Nope. You have to install the i386 versions of those packages, though you might already have the x86_64 versions installed. For desktop systems, I nearly always recommend folks use i386 even if the hardware is x86_64.
